Understanding Different Types of Metal Fences
There are various types of metal fences available, each offering unique benefits. Common options include wrought iron, aluminum, and steel. Wrought iron is known for its classic appearance and strength. Aluminum is lightweight and resistant to rust, making it ideal for coastal areas. Steel provides robust security and can withstand harsh weather conditions. Assessing these materials based on your environment can guide you towards the right choice.

Expert Advice for Maintaining Your Fence
Regular maintenance is key to prolonging the life of your metal fence. Simple steps like checking for loose screws and cleaning with mild soap can prevent damage. If you notice rust spots, remove them promptly to avoid further corrosion. Applying a fresh coat of protective paint every few years can also maintain its appearance. These practices ensure your fence remains in optimal condition.
Cost Considerations for Your Investment
The cost of installing a metal fence depends on several factors such as material choice, height, and length. Initially, metal fences might seem more expensive than wood alternatives. However, their longevity and low maintenance requirements often make them a more economical option in the long run. Investing in quality materials can yield substantial savings over time by avoiding frequent repairs or replacements.
